The theoretical shaping and medical transformation of“Shen”in traditional Chinese medicine by Taoist philosophy

摘要 “Shen”is one of the core contents in the basic theory of traditional Chinese medicine(TCM).Taoist philosophy plays an important role in promoting the theoretical shaping and medical transformation of“Shen”.Taking the medical history as the thread and medical philosophy as the speculative dimension,this paper systematically sorts out the evolutionary trajectory of“Shen”in TCM from supernatural worship to philosophical abstraction,and then to medical embodiment,deeply analyzes the shaping effect of Taoist thought on the theoretical framework of“Shen”,and interprets its contemporary medical value.The research shows that Taoist philosophy provides a cosmological foundation,the core of the interdependence of essence,Qi,blood and Shen,and the guidance of spiritual inward concentration for“Shen”in TCM;Huangdi Neijing(Yellow Emperor’s Internal Classic)deeply integrates Taoist philosophy with medical practice,promoting the medical transformation of“Shen”.Its core ideas of“the unity of nature and man”and“the unity of form and Shen”provide traditional wisdom for modern psychosomatic medicine and systems medicine.The“Shen”theory,for which Taoist philosophy serves as an important intellectual source,is not only a crucial foundation for the inheritance and innovation of TCM theory,but also provides important ideological reference for the holistic development of modern medicine.
